Average Handyman Salary in Coventry 2026

Depending on employment type, experience, and whether you’re self‑employed or working for a company, handyman pay can vary significantly.

Typical Pay Estimates

Pay TypeRange
Hourly rate£25 – £35+ per hour (independent rates)
Full‑time annual salary~£24,000 – £36,000 per year (employed roles)
Part‑time hourly roles£12 – £21 per hour in advertised jobs

👉 Average hourly for independent or self‑employed handymen: ~£29 per hour in Coventry.

Where you fall in this range will depend on your skills, experience, and whether you operate as an employee or self‑employed contractor.


Handyman Salary by Experience

Experience plays a significant role in how much you can earn:

Entry‑Level / Starter

  • Little to no professional experience

  • Works on basic repair and maintenance

  • Hourly rates typically on the lower end (£20–£25)

  • Could work part‑time or entry roles advertised around £12/hour

Mid‑Level (2–5 Years)

  • Competent with a wider range of tasks (plastering, minor carpentry, fixing fixtures)

  • £25 – £35 per hour as a contractor

  • Salaries around £24,000 – £30,000 if employed

Senior / Skilled (5+ Years)

  • Strong, reliable, able to solve complex maintenance tasks

  • Higher contractor rates £30+ per hour

  • Salaries towards upper job ad range (~£30,000 – £36,000+)


Factors That Influence Handyman Earnings

Several elements can impact pay levels in Coventry:

1. Employment Type

  • Self‑employed contractors often set higher hourly rates (£25–£35+) to cover tools, travel, insurance, and overheads.

  • Employees might earn a fixed salary with benefits but possibly lower take‑home pay.

2. Skills & Scope of Work

Handymen who can do specialized tasks like minor plumbing, tiling, or joinery often command higher rates.

3. Certifications & Qualifications

CSCS cards (construction skills certification), electrical or gas safety training increase trust and pricing power.

4. Tools & Equipment

Self‑employed workers providing their own tools can charge more than those relying on employer‑provided equipment.

5. Reputation & Client Base

Experienced handymen with strong reviews or repeat clients often charge premium rates.

Handyman Earnings Compared With Nearby Cities

CityTypical Hourly / Salary
Coventry£25–£35/hr (contractor); ~£24k–£36k salaried
Kenilworth~£28/hr average rate for local handymen
BirminghamSimilar maintenance roles often around £20–£30/hr based on jobs ads
Leamington SpaRates comparable to Coventry area (£27–£30/hr)

Coventry remains competitive within the Midlands, typically matching or closely trailing nearby market rates.
